BT

Facilitating the Spread of Knowledge and Innovation in Professional Software Development

Write for InfoQ

Topics

Choose your language

InfoQ Homepage Methodologies Content on InfoQ

  • Using SEMAT and Essence at Fujitsu UK

    Fujitsu UK is using a large number of processes and methods which have developed over the period of many years. Looking for a way of combining agile and traditional methods, they became aware of SEMAT and the Essence Kernel. This article explores how they applied SEMAT and Essence to systems engineering, and used it to look at the whole programme of work across all disciplines.

  • Is There Really Such a Thing as a “Hybrid Agile” Method?

    There are dozens of Agile methods nowadays and more and more often we hear about Hybrid Agile, but what does that actually mean? This article provides a view on why it is important to have clarity around the term Hybrid Agile and what it has to mean to make sense. It provides guidance on circumstances when you could use the different kinds of methods.

  • Q&A with Dave Snowden on Leadership and Using Cynefin for Capturing Requirements

    Dave Snowden gave a talk titled "Context is Everything" at the Scaling Agile for the Enterprise 2016 congress in Brussels, Belgium. InfoQ interviewed him about applying leadership models, the Cynefin model and how it can be used for capturing requirements, scaling agile, and sustainable change.

  • 0 Bugs Policy

    Gal Zellermayer describes the 0 bugs policy, a process for handling bugs that is based upon 1 rule: whenever you encounter a new bug, you should either fix that bug, or close it as "won't fix" and don't think about it again.

  • Q&A on the Lean IT Field Guide

    In the book The Lean IT Field Guide Mike Orzen and Tom Paider explain how to initiate, execute, and sustain a Lean IT transformation. InfoQ interviewed them about how lean can be seen as a learning system, why managers should have both technical and social skills, how to assure that changes will sustain, and establishing a culture of engineering excellence and craftsmanship.

  • Q&A on Exploring the Practice of Antifragility

    In the book exploring the practice of antifragility Si Alhir and Donald E. Gould collected experiences with and perspectives on applying antifragility. InfoQ interviewed them about their view on applying antifragility in software development, how antifragility can help organizations to become more flexible and able to deal with change, and the results gained from applying antifragility.

  • Continuously Improving Your Lean-Agile Coaching

    This article describes the challenges faced in starting a group of internal lean-agile coaches and some outcomes such as self-assessment radars, mentoring sessions, and a few lessons. If you are considering a career as a lean-agile coach, you can use it to assess where you are and the next steps you can take. If you already are a lean-agile coach, you can use this to improve your coaching.

  • Connect Agile Teams to Organizational Hierarchy: A Sociocratic Solution

    Many agile teams suffer from the mismatch of agile and organizational leadership with the latter being reflected by the organizational hierarchy. This article suggests using sociocracy as a solution that leaves the hierarchies in place yet still allows teams to act in an agile way.

  • Delivering Software with Water-Scrum-Fall

    Water-Scrum-fall is usually described as an hybrid agile way of working. According to Andy Hiles water-Scrum-fall is a gated and phased delivery approach for software where Scrum is used as the main development management method. It can be used as a stepping stone to agility, to become a living breathing agile organisation.

  • Context is King: What's your Software's Operating Range?

    Francisco Torres shares from experience how users might change how one sees the context of a project and why it is important to define a software’s operating range: the set of quality properties in which a software system can successfully run.

  • Reactive Messaging Patterns with the Actor Model Book Review and Q&A with Vaughn Vernon

    Vaughn Vernon in his new book Reactive Messaging Patterns with the Actor Model shows how this model can simplify enterprise software development. After an introduction to the basics of the actor model and tutorials on Scala and Akka the rest of the book is a patterns catalogue describing most of the patterns in the book Enterprise Integration Patterns from an actor model perspective.

  • Standish Group 2015 Chaos Report - Q&A with Jennifer Lynch

    The 2015 Standish Group Chaos Report has been released which shows some improvement and lots of opportunity for improvement in the software development industry. Jennifer Lynch spoke to InfoQ about the findings and their implications for software development. A significant change in the survey approach this year is the expansion of the definition of success to explore outcomes.

BT